How Industrial Dehumidification Works: A Step-by-Step Guide
Our team follows a rigorous process to ensure that your home is properly dehumidified and restored to its original condition. We use state-of-the-art equipment to measure moisture levels, identify the source of the problem, and develop a customized drying plan.
Step 1: Assessment and Moisture Reading
Our technicians will assess the affected area and take moisture readings to find out the extent of the damage. This helps us identify the best course of action and develop a plan to restore your home.
Step 2: Containment and Preparation
We’ll set up containment procedures to prevent further damage and prepare the area for drying. This may include moving furniture, covering surfaces, and sealing off affected areas.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Using specialized equipment, we’ll dry the affected area and reduce moisture levels to prevent further damage. This may involve using industrial dehumidifiers, air movers, and other specialized equipment.
Step 4: Monitoring and Verification
Our technicians will monitor the affected area and take more moisture readings to ensure that the drying process is working effectively. We’ll also verify that the area is safe and healthy for you to return to.

Warning Signs You Need Industrial Dehumidification
Ignoring these warning signs can lead to bigger problems down the road, including costly repairs and even health risks. Don’t wait until it’s too late, address these issues quickly to prevent further damage.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show the presence of mold and mildew. If you notice a musty smell in your home, it’s essential to investigate and address the issue quickly.
Water Stains on Walls and Ceiling
Water stains can be a sign of a more significant problem, such as a leak or flood. Don’t ignore these signs, address the issue immediately to prevent further damage.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can show that your home is experiencing excessive moisture. This can lead to costly repairs and even safety hazards.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of high humidity levels in your home. This can lead to costly repairs and even health risks.
Unexplained Allergies or Respiratory Issues
Unexplained allergies or respiratory issues can be a sign that your home is experiencing mold or mildew growth. Don’t ignore these signs, address the issue quickly to prevent further health risks.
Increased Humidity Levels
High humidity levels can lead to mold and mildew growth, as well as other problems like warping and buckling flooring. Don’t ignore these signs, address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Industrial Dehumidification Cost in Middleton, ID
The cost of Industrial Dehumidification can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Middleton, ID.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Moisture Reading | $100 – $500 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Containment and Preparation |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and complexity of containment procedures |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area and severity of damage |
| Monitoring and Verification | $500 – $2,000 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Equipment Rental and Labor |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and complexity of equipment rental |
| More Services (e.g. Mold remediation) |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
